Fitzgerald Leads Bulldogs Past Corban University

SALEM, Ore. - The Montana Western Bulldog women's basketball team won tonight's matchup against Corban University (Ore.) by a score of 69-60. "Once again, our bench was terrific tonight whether it was providing great defensive energy or some timely offense." Head Coach Lindsay Woolley stated after the win.

How It Happened
The Bulldogs jumped out to a 10-6 lead with just three minutes left in the first quarter. The Warriors climbed right back into it and outscored the Bulldogs 10-3 for the remaining time. The Warriors led the Bulldogs 16-13 at the end of the first quarter. UMW would continue to trail the Warriors heading into the half as the score was 27-22. Struggling through turnovers, the Bulldogs would have 10 in the first half alone. Despite having one more turnover, the Warriors were able to score 11 points off of turnovers compared to UMW's seven. Four Bulldogs found themselves with two or more fouls by the end of the first half. Jordan Sweeney led the Bulldogs at the half with six points and two assists, despite picking up three fouls that sidelined her for a portion of the second quarter.

The Bulldogs came back from the half with a renewed fire and were able to make much needed adjustments before stepping back on the court. "I thought we were getting cross matched too often out of the press so we really just wanted to try and grind them in the half court." Woolley stated. With 6:23 left in the third quarter, the Bulldogs battled back and tied the game up at 32 off of a pair of free throws made by Keke Davis. By the end of the third quarter, the Bulldogs were able to take a lead of four points, outscoring the Warriors 22-13 in the third quarter. A quick Corban three-pointer to start the fourth quarter brought the game back within one, but Mesa King answered right back with a layup and a drawn foul. A three-pointer from Sweeney stretched the lead to six with just over six minutes in the game. The Bulldogs battled with the Warriors for the remainder of regulation, but were able to outscore Corban 25-20. The Bulldogs finished out the game on top by a score of 69-60.

Notables
  • The Bulldogs shot 40.7 percent from the field and 32.1 from the three-point line.
  • In the second half, the Bulldogs were able to pick up 15 points off of turnovers, in comparison to just seven in the first half.
  • Brynley Fitzgerald led the Bulldogs with 22 points and eight rebounds, shooting 50 percent from the three-point line. She also added on two assists and two steals.
  • Sweeney also added 14 points for the Bulldogs and was 6-8 from the free throw line.
  • The Bulldogs bench jumped into the game and added another 23 points in the win.
